    • Margaret Capel A Novel vol. 3

      • 134pages
      • 5 heures de lecture

      Set in 19th-century England, this novel intricately explores Victorian society through the lens of romance, drama, and familial ties. Ellen Wallace masterfully depicts the psychological depths of her characters as they navigate societal norms and personal challenges. Central themes include love, ambition, and the quest for identity amid a changing world. As secrets unfold and relationships evolve, readers are immersed in a rich narrative that lays the groundwork for an enthralling saga, capturing the tension between societal expectations and individual desires.
